As I’ve written, the United States generates almost 2.5 million tons of electronic waste per year. Moreover that number will only grow. So used electronics have materials in them that can be recovered and recycled. All by reducing the economic costs and environmental impacts of what we buy.

So we must work more repurposing or safely disposing of cell phones. That’s as well as computers and other devices. The ones we also use every day. Then all the while helping to build a robust market. A market as a result for electronics recycling in the United States.

As the volume of used electronics continues to grow in the U.S. and the world. Also has the importance of safely managing and recycling used electronics. Electronics are made of valuable resources. That’s such as precious metals, copper, plastic and glass. Then all of which require energy to mine and manufacture.

In conclusion, recycling or reusing these electronics conserves these materials. Finally and prevents greenhouse gas emissions and other pollution.
